Galkot Samaj UK Extends Financial Support to Gallstone Patient Nandu Nepali

Thamman Thapa, Galkot - Galkot Samaj UK has provided financial assistance of NPR 50,000 to Nandu Nepali, a 55-year-old resident of Paiyudanda, Ward No. 2 of Galkot Municipality. Nepali has been suffering from gallstones for the past two years and is currently undergoing treatment.

Due to the high cost of treatment and the family’s weak financial condition, accessing proper medical care had become difficult. Aiming to ease the burden to some extent, Galkot Samaj UK—established by Nepalis in the UK—offered the monetary support. According to the organization’s founding secretary, Dr. Pushpa Dutta Upreti, the amount was personally delivered to the patient at his home.

The donation handover was carried out in the presence of Ward Chairman of Galkot-2, Himbahadur Bhandari; Nepali Congress Galkot Municipal President Birjang Bhandari; social worker Chandradatta Regmi; and ward members Umesh Nepali and Rudra Shrees. Galkot Samaj UK’s current president Chandra Sahani confirmed the handover of the support on behalf of the organization.

Galkot Samaj UK has been involved in various philanthropic and social initiatives since its inception. Recognized as one of the leading Nepali organizations in the UK, the society has completed numerous impactful projects over its eight-year journey. Recently, the organization also purchased its own building in the UK, marking a significant milestone in its institutional development.
